What happens when the temperature of Teflon primer is too high or too low?

2024-06-28

Many people think that the temperature of the primer baking (dry) of Teflon paint is not important, just bake it, in fact, this is a misunderstanding. If you usually encounter the following situations, please carefully bake the primer.

For the primer coating of Teflon paint, we recommend a temperature of 150 ° C, after the workpiece reaches 150 ° C, bake for 5-10 minutes.

I. If the temperature of Teflon primer is too low, such as baking below 100 ° C, the following situations may occur:

1. If the baking time is long enough, the moisture and cosolvent in the primer are basically volatilized, and then spray the top paint, this kind of situation generally will not cause too much problem.

2. If the baking temperature is not high enough and the time is not long enough, the moisture and co-solvent in the primer are not completely volatilized, and the various components in the top paint will penetrate into the primer, and the luster of the finished coating will be dull and yellow in the final baking, which we also call the bottom biting phenomenon.

II.2Primer is too high temperature, such as baking 200℃ for a long time

In this case, it can be understood that a part of the primer has been cross-linked and cured, and the top paint can not be fully penetrated into the primer, so the top paint can not be fully integrated with the primer, resulting in the poor bonding force between the top paint and the primer, which is often the customer in the process of use, the adhesion between the top paint and the primer is poor, the top paint falls off, and the primer does not fall off, as shown in the figure. Therefore, we recommend that the temperature of baking primer should not exceed 180 degrees.

The following is the recommended construction process:

A: Material handling

First, the material (aluminum or stainless steel) with (360℃×30 minutes ~380℃×10 minutes) air burning or solvent cleaning for the first step of degreasing, the second step is the surface roughness, corundum sand 80#~120#, pressure 0.4~0.6mpa, sandblasting, roughness is (2.0~3.5)μm

B, Teflon paint primer spraying

Before using the bottom oil, it must be fully rolled evenly or slowly stirred with stirring blades (do not use shear blades to stir at high speed, otherwise it will destroy the structure of the paint, make the paint gelatinized and deteriorated), and the treated material (must be clean, dry, without any grease and pollution, it is strictly prohibited to touch the sand surface with your hand, otherwise it will seriously affect the adhesion, and even lead to peeling) should be laid flat. (1.0 ~ 1.5) mm Ф gun pressure transferred to the distance (0.2 ~ 0.3 mpa (20 ~ 30 cm, concentrate spray directly, use (140 ~ 160 ℃) x (5 ~ 8) minutes, table dry film thickness for 10 ~ 20 microns

C, Teflon coating coating spraying

The same oil must also be fully rolled or slowly stirred with stirring blades before use. The work piece that has been coated with the base oil can be cooled to below 100℃ for the construction of the surface oil (the surface should be absolutely clean and not contaminated by any pollution) with a spray gun nozzle with a diameter of (1.0~1.5)mm, the pressure is adjusted to (0.2~0.3)mpa, the distance is (20~30)cm, and the raw liquid is sprayed directly. After drying at (120-150) ℃×(5-8) minutes, sintering at 380℃×10 minutes, the total film after sintering is (25~30)μm.
